Shiv Sena rules out alliance with NCP

Mumbai Jan. 7. The Shiv Sena, a major partner in the BJP-led coalition Government at the Centre, tonight ruled out any alliance with the Sharad Pawar-led Nationalist Congress Party (NCP), puncturing the prospect of an NDA-NCP alliance for the 2004 Lok Sabha elections.

Emerging out of a two-hour meeting of senior Sena leaders here, the Opposition leader in the Maharashtra Assembly, Narayan Rane, told reporters that the Sena would not have any electoral alliance with the NCP. — UNI
